What is prostate cancer?

Prostate cancer is one of the most common male malignancies in the world. It occurs when abnormal cells in the prostate gland begin to grow in an uncontrolled way.

Prostate cancer begins to grow when abnormal cells in the prostate gland grow in an uncontrolled way. In most cases, prostate cancer develops more slowly than other types of cancer, so it responds better to treatment. However, some prostate cancers can grow and spread quickly, and these men are more likely to experience symptoms such as difficulty urinating and need to see a doctor promptly.

The pathogenesis of prostate cancer is not fully understood, and it may be related to race, genetics, environment, food, obesity, and sex hormones. Genetics is an important factor in prostate cancer, and patients with a family history of prostate cancer are 6-7 years earlier than those without a family history. Risk factors for prostate cancer are high fat intake in the diet and increased testosterone in the body. Some occupations are also high-risk groups for prostate cancer, such as welders, rubber workers, and workers who are frequently exposed to metal cadmium.

Eating more foods may help reduce the risk of prostate cancer. The high levels of vitamins and estrogen-like substances in green tea and green vegetables may be preventive factors for prostate cancer.

Prostate cancer is generally a common disease in elderly patients. The treatment effect is generally good, but it requires early detection and early treatment.
